From 6e20cd446428685e975a2e51a009c07b1ea2066a Mon Sep 17 00:00:00 2001 From: Anders Svensson Date: Thu, 3 Aug 2017 19:26:02 +0200 Subject: Sleep randomly at the start of (parallel) traffic testcases --- lib/diameter/test/diameter_traffic_SUITE.erl |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'lib/diameter/test/diameter_traffic_SUITE.erl') diff --git a/lib/diameter/test/diameter_traffic_SUITE.erl b/lib/diameter/test/diameter_traffic_SUITE.erl index 0dbd363dc6..1760d7c5dc 100644 --- a/lib/diameter/test/diameter_traffic_SUITE.erl +++ b/lib/diameter/test/diameter_traffic_SUITE.erl @@ -318,7 +318,7 @@ init_per_group(Name, Config) Name == parallel -> start_services(Config), add_transports(Config), - Config; + [{sleep, Name == parallel} | Config]; init_per_group(sctp = Name, Config) -> {_, Sctp} = lists:keyfind(Name, 1, Config), @@ -380,6 +380,8 @@ init_per_testcase(Name, Config) -> _ when not Run -> {skip, random}; _ -> + proplists:get_value(sleep, Config, false) + andalso timer:sleep(rand:uniform(200)), [{testcase, Name} | Config] end. -- cgit v1.2.3